They gave us an estimate and wrote a proposal for us that looked really good so we decided that we were going to use them.  They gave us a call and let us know with the summer rolling around things were getting busy and they would like to reserve a time for us to get scheduled.  They told us in order to do this they would need our credit card but would not charge it.  We gave them the card and got scheduled for May 11th.  On May 10th a plumber came out to look at our property and said the way that Water Works wanted to install this would not work.  We got a hold of Water Works and let them know the situation.  Because of the change they told us it would be an additional $700 to get the system installed.  Before my husband and I even had a chance to discuss this they followed up that email with another one letting us know that they were cancelling and taking us off the books for the next day.  We tried calling them and emailing them and were unable to get in touch with them to try and come to a resolution.  When we finally did get in touch with them we decided not to use them because they really did a bait and switch with the pricing. 

After this passed we did take a look and realized that Water Works charged our credit card that they had on file $2200 for work that they had not even done.  We called them and asked them to reverse the fee and they said they would but it was never done.  So finally we went to our credit card company and opened a dispute.  In this dispute when the card company contacted Water Works he lied and told them that they showed up on the 11th to do the work and we refused.  They even modified a contract and sent it to the credit card company.  This contract was not what we were given and was not signed by us.

Due to all of this hassle trying to recuperate the money they had taken without doing any work we eventually had to take them to court.  It turns out when he was summoned by the court Water Works contacted us and offered to do the work for the additional $350 instead of $700.  We did not agree to this because we really did not want to deal with a company that had been so dishonest with us.  

We did recently have our court date, which Water Works did not show up to and the judge did rule in our favor for the full reimbursement and the cost of court fees.  However, we are still not sure how this is going to be collected even though we have a court order however they can rest assured, we will never stop pursuing this.
